error 80004005
When I try to sync my PPC with my pc, I can sync favs and files but not callendar, inbox or tasks! It says that it cannot sync due to error 80004005! Also in outlook, the new button is disabled and I cannnot create a new anything! What does this mean and how do I solve it? (I have already reinstalled outlook!)

From Chris De Herrera's ActiveSync Troubleshooting Guide:
Quote:
If you get an error beginning with 80XXXXXX (where XXXXXX is any hexadecimal number) you have a corrupted record in Outlook. See ActiveSync - Identifying Unresolved Items to assist you with fixing this issue.

hi.

I found the problem and it was that because I hadn't activated outlook, (as it said the PID number was already in use as i was reinstalling outlook (usuall cráp microsoft)) it went into reduced functionality mode, and wouldn't do anything! Everythings working now!
